 Digital DJ™ Setup Screen

This is the first place to go... Press [CTRL+E] or go to "Options" and "Setup"

  • Active Database: This is the current active DJ Database. You can copy and maintain as many databases as you wish (somewhat like the old Play List) Deluxe Home Edition and Higher

  • Change: Allows changing your active database

    Clear: Clears all entries in the current database except for the 1st record.

    New: Copies the current music database to a new database.

    • Reg Code: This is you registration Code. You will need this when purchasing or upgrading the system.

  • Lock Key: we will supply you with this number after you have purchased or upgraded the system. You must press the "ENTER" button next to this field to activate the new code.

  • Play7 Mix Out: Sets timing "Mix out seconds" for player 7.

  • Anti-Skip Mode: Use This to correct issues in different operating systems and file types

    • Mode 1: New Set reload will have a 1 sec. delay for each selection. (Win95)

    • Mode 2: New Set reload will have a 2 sec. delay for each selection. (Win95)

    • Mode 3: Sets Players for ASF/WMA format operation (Win98)

    • Mode 4: Sets Players for ASF/WMA format operation and a 1 second advance on mix (Win98)

  • Remote Access: This is the networking flag used for multiple Jukeboxes and remote editing on one system.

  • Auto Start: This allows The Digital DJ Music System™ to run the players on startup.

  • Least Played Counter (Default): The Digital DJ Music System™ logic will count (n) selections before searching for the least played record. See Schedule screen for live operation

  • Live DJ Option: This allows the exclusive Digital DJ Music System™ DJ prompt system to operate. PROFESSIONAL Edition and Higher

  • Block Party and Two for Tuesday Option: This allows the user to select multiple songs to be selected by the same artist in automatic mode. PROFESSIONAL Edition and Higher, Also, Use the Free Station Manager Module to remotely change this feature.

  • Block Party is in the Schedule screen - You can select how many "Songs / Block" using the block "Artist" filter.

  • The two for Tuesday selection forces "2 For Tuesday" play automatically every Tuesday.

  • Remote Drive Setup: Allows the user to identify network mapping to "sync" the master and a remote DDJMS systems.

  •  New Day Start Time: Time that the system will roll over calculations. Pick any time you like. This is used for recalculating the top 75 requests etc...

  • Day, Week, Month Displays: Info on system current status.

  • Log File Active: This enables logging of selections played to daily text files. Higher editions have more information. The files can be accessed from the main FILE menu. (Log Viewer) option.

  • M Filter: Music Extension Filter, When on, This option will filter for only 1 extension type (WAV, ASF, WMA, MP3 etc…) for each set. DO NOT use this option unless you are experiencing poor sound quality (Scratchy sound etc…) We have found that this occurs when mixing Windows Media (WMA,ASF,ASX) files with other standard file types. As Always, We suggest using one media type if possible when a quality sound/video output is desired.

  Max Plays Status (Section):

  •   Maximum Logic: Digital DJ™ has daily, weekly and monthly maximum filters for each selection. This allows you to tell the system the maximum amount of times you wish the selection to play for the given time period. Digital DJ™ waits until the Day, week, or month shown on this screen before it allows the selection to be played again. Once the maximum is reached; it automatically re-calculates a new reset time and starts the total counters to 0. Cool Huh?

      Next Daily Max Reset: Displays the time when the daily play maximum limit counter will be reset. "See Base Schedule tab for more information"

      Next Weekly Max Reset: Displays the time when the Weekly play maximum limit counter will be reset. "See Base Schedule tab for more information"

      Next Monthly Max Reset: Displays the time when the Monthly play maximum limit counter will be reset. "See Base Schedule tab for more information"

      Next Reset Column: Displays the Day & time the total counters will reset for Day, week and month.

      Max Column: Displays the "Max presets" from the Base Schedule Tab

      Count Column: Displays The current amount of plays for each day, week and month max preset.

  Chart Positions (Section):

  •   First, A word about Chart Automation: The Digital DJ Music System™ recalculates your four charts like this:

      General: The system automatically recalculates all charts every day at 12:30am assuming the Digital DJ Music System™ is running at the time.

      Requests Chart: The system automatically recalculates the top 75 requests (Driven by the monthly total). This in turn automatically activates the 2x play option. The Deluxe Home edition and higher will then create an automatic playlist called "TopRequest". This will appear on the program manager under this title. You can then adjust the play schedule.

       Top 40, Top Country, and Top Dance Charts: The system automatically recalculates the top 75 requests (Driven by the monthly total). This in turn automatically activates the 2x play option. The Deluxe Home edition and higher will then create an automatic playlists called "TopDance, TopCountry, And Top40". These will appear on the program manager with the associated titles. You can then adjust the play schedule.

      Note: The "2X Play" logic turns on automatically if a song is listed on one or more of these charts. 2X Play allows Digital DJ to play this selection twice as much. Example: If you have programmed the song to play a max of Day=1, Week=5, Month=20 then, 2X Play will allow plays up to twice those amounts.

 Program Director Base Schedule Tab

 Valid (Day Of Week Checkboxes): Check Monday through Sunday check boxes to enable the selection for that day.

 Schedule Time Limiter Box:

  •   Min Time (Drop Down Box): Select the minimum amount of time between plays. Example: If the time is set to "2:00", Digital DJ™ will only play the selection a maximum of once every 2 hours. Note: There is not a MINIMUM setting. The Digital DJ Music System™ has to select the song first.

      Valid Start and End Times: The Digital DJ Music System™ allows for 2 windows of time during the day to enable a selection to be played.

      Clone Settings Button: Pressing this will copy vital information from this selection so that you can paste it to another selection. The cloned file settings are used when adding a new file also.

    •   Items cloned: All Categories, Valid start and end times, Valid Days of week, Special file status. Daily, weekly and monthly max settings.

      Paste Clone Settings Button: This button appears after you have selected a clone record. (See Above)

  Max Plays Status Box : Day / Week / Month Max Fields: Allows you to set the maximum times the selection will be played within that time period.

  •   Note: This is a MAXIMUM setting only. For example, if you have the daily max set to 4, it could take the system 5 days to play this selection that many times. Digital DJ will continue to count until it reaches the maximum allowed preset (or 2 times that amount if "2X play is active") before it checks to see if the max reset date has passed. If passed, Digital DJ resets the counter. Get it?

  Max Presets Buttons (Deluxe Home edition): These are quick presets that automatically enter the daily, weekly and monthly max preset amounts for you.

Program Director Preview Tab

  WARNING: You should not use this feature while the Digital DJ Music System™ is playing the Jukebox. This is an editor that uses the same sound system as the jukebox.

  Change Playback rate (Deluxe Edition): Allows you to change the playback speed while in the preview screen ONLY. This is not applied to live playback at this time.

  Fade In / Fade Out Check Boxes (Deluxe Edition): Check these boxes to have Digital DJ automatically fade you selection in and out.

  Start Position Field / Test / Set Start Button (Deluxe Edition): This allows you to mark and test the start position for Digital DJ to use when playing large files with multiple songs.

  End Position Field / Test / Set Start Button (Deluxe Edition): This allows you to mark and test the end position for Digital DJ to use when playing large files with multiple songs.

  Mix In (Set Mix In Position/Test): Enter the amount of seconds to allow Digital DJ™ to mix in to this selection. This is usually the INTRO time on a song (Music with no vocals). The ideal situation is where you set the mix in seconds just before the vocals start. This allows the previous song/snipit/commercial/promo to WALK UP this selection. NOTE: In real time, This feature is dependent on the MIX OUT time set for the previous selection. MIX OUT time is the primary driver for mixing in Digital DJ™.

  •   Set Mix In: Start the selection using the preview player. Press the "Set Mix In" button just before vocals begin.

      Test button: Press this to test your selected "Mix In" for this song. The player will automatically begin for the "Start Position" and run to your selected "Mix In" position.

  Mix Out (Set Mix Out Position/Test): Enter the amount of seconds to allow Digital DJ™ to mix out of this selection. This is usually the FADE OUT time on a song. The ideal situation is where you set the mix out seconds just as the volume fades. This allows the Next song/snipit/commercial/promo to mix in with this selection.

  •   Set Mix Out: Start the selection using the preview player where you desire. Press the "Set Mix Out" button just as the volume fades.

      Test button: Press this to test your selected "Mix Out" for this song. The player will automatically begin at the "Mix out Position" minus a few seconds and run to the end.

  Volume: Use this to adjust the LIVE playback volume. Note: >0 is full volume. <0 to -2000 is usually the range depending on you sound card.

Digital DJ™ Exclusive CD Mix Option

  •  The Digital DJ Music System™ CD Player Mixer will automatically prompt you when a new CD is inserted. For:

    •  CD Title: This is required, Enter The CD Title

       Track Titles and Artist Titles: This is required, Enter this info from the CD.

     Once completed, The Digital DJ Music System™ logs the information into the "Program Director Database" and allows you to schedule this just like a normal recorded file. If the Jukebox is running and the "View CD" button is pressed on the player screen, The CD Player will be mixed at a rate of one random song per set. (This replaces player 7 during normal set operation). CD tracks can be requested also from the request screen.

     The CD Screen allows you to change or modify:

    •  Title, Artist, Mixin time and Mixout Time

       Active: Allows you to filter out songs (Tracks) not wanted.

     Play, FF, RW, Pause, End, Start, and eject: Operates like standard CD buttons.

     Hide: Hides the CD Player but allows it to stay in the mix.

     Close: Closes the CD system and removes it from the mix.
